COVID-19: CAF clears Iwobi to play against Lesotho

Alex Iwobi, Super Eagles forward, has been cleared to feature in Nigeria’s game against Lesotho after his second COVID-19 test returned negative.

Players and staff members of the Super Eagles took mandatory coronavirus tests on Monday ahead of their 2021 Africa Cup of Nations (AFCON) qualifying match on Tuesday evening.

TheCable reported on Saturday, that the Everton forward had tested positive for the virus which sidelined him from featuring against Benin Republic in Porto Novo.

The Nigeria Football Federation (NFF), however, announced that Iwobi’s second coronavirus test returned negative in a tweet on Tuesday morning.

In a follow-up tweet, the federation said the 24-year-old, who went into isolation immediately after he tested positive, has been given the green light by the Confederation of African Football (CAF) to feature in the game against Lesotho.

The Super Eagles match against Lesotho kicks off at 5 pm.
